title: "Windows Process Creation: 7z Archive with Specific Extensions via Wscript and Rundll32"
id: 0f65401e-2c20-4ec3-a698-53de0e89b68a
status: test
description: This rule identifies Windows process creation activity where command lines show 7z used to create password-protected archives containing specific file extensions (.zip with .txt or .log) and a related parent chain involving wscript.exe and rundll32.exe. It matters because such packaging and execution chaining can indicate staging behavior consistent with malicious payload preparation. The detection relies on process creation telemetry, including Image, CommandLine, ParentImage, and ParentCommandLine, to match these exact command-line patterns.
references:
  - https://www.microsoft.com/security/blog/2021/01/20/deep-dive-into-the-solorigate-second-stage-activation-from-sunburst-to-teardrop-and-raindrop/
  - https://github.com/SigmaHQ/sigma/blob/master/rules-emerging-threats/2020/TA/SolarWinds-Supply-Chain/proc_creation_win_apt_unc2452_cmds.yml
author: Florian Roth (Nextron Systems), Huntrule Team
date: 2021-01-22
modified: 2024-09-12
tags:
  - attack.execution
  - attack.t1059.001
  - detection.emerging-threats
logsource:
  category: process_creation
  product: windows
detection:
  selection_generic_1:
    CommandLine|contains:
      - 7z.exe a -v500m -mx9 -r0 -p
      - 7z.exe a -mx9 -r0 -p
    CommandLine|contains|all:
      - .zip
      - .txt
  selection_generic_2:
    CommandLine|contains:
      - 7z.exe a -v500m -mx9 -r0 -p
      - 7z.exe a -mx9 -r0 -p
    CommandLine|contains|all:
      - .zip
      - .log
  selection_generic_3:
    ParentCommandLine|contains|all:
      - wscript.exe
      - .vbs
    CommandLine|contains|all:
      - rundll32.exe
      - C:\Windows
      - .dll,Tk_
  selection_generic_4:
    ParentImage|endswith: \rundll32.exe
    ParentCommandLine|contains|all:
      - C:\Windows
      - .dll
    CommandLine|contains: "cmd.exe /C "
  selection_generic_5:
    ParentImage|endswith: \rundll32.exe
    Image|endswith: \dllhost.exe
    CommandLine: ""
  condition: 1 of selection_generic_*
falsepositives:
  - Unknown
level: high
license: DRL-1.1
related:
  - id: 9be34ad0-b6a7-4fbd-91cf-fc7ec1047f5f
    type: derived
